Output 59d34e669edb0039a113600d1376552d13db9089288880868b95b957b48f739a:1

value
405970000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20bb8259dfc11af8c05a072eff43160d4ff21839 OP_EQUALVERIFY OP_CHECKSIG
address
13z5FWJ4Tqr2ZZ8dnKhLkD8PFVk3TFWa3k
transaction
59d34e669edb0039a113600d1376552d13db9089288880868b95b957b48f739a
spent
true